Basic Armor will cost around USD250 to USD350, higher or lower and trimmed or not. Helmet & Gun will be additional cost depending on the type obtained (Rubies or Don Post or Fan-Made for helmet, Toy or Replica or Handmade for Gun). Best to check out the types available and ask around with our Scouts for recommendations.
The others parts, especially soft parts can be gotten locally or online. As for gloves, I might have a spare soon but I'll have to clean it up as never worn it before.
An easier Costume that you can get done quickly (kinda!) will be Imperial Royal Guard, Imperial Crewman or Imperial Officers. Just give it up to 4 weeks to get the parts done by the Tailor or arrive in Singapore from US.
